Q3 Earnings and AI Innovation Ignite Bullish Sentiment
Braze’s 14.6% intraday surge is directly tied to its Q3 fiscal 2026 results, which showed 25.5% year-over-year revenue growth to $190.8 million and non-GAAP operating income of $5.1 million. The company highlighted 22.3% organic revenue growth, a 108% dollar-based net retention rate, and a 29% increase in large customers. Additionally, the launch of BrazeAI Operator, Agent Console, and Decisioning Studio has positioned the company as a leader in AI-driven customer engagement. Analysts from DA Davidson, Mizuho, and Needham raised price targets to $42–$50, citing strong AI adoption and margin expansion potential. This combination of top-line growth, product innovation, and analyst upgrades has fueled the stock’s explosive move.

Backtest Braze Stock Performance
The backtest of BRZE's performance after an intraday surge of at least 15% from 2022 to the present shows mixed results. The 3-day win rate is 51.05%, the 10-day win rate is 51.26%, and the 30-day win rate is 48.12%. While the ETF has positive returns in the short term, the overall performance over 30 days shows a slight decline of -0.53%. The maximum return during the backtest period was 0.41%, which occurred on day 56, indicating that even after a significant intraday surge, BRZE's performance tends to be muted in the days following.
